Transaction 3df4b8c173c52c21cb2a7f95a353e4241ab2480b2e74537f04a8a062cd6091ae
1 Input
1 Output
-
3df4b8c173c52c21cb2a7f95a353e4241ab2480b2e74537f04a8a062cd6091ae:0
- value
- 142390021
- script pubkey
- OP_0 OP_PUSHBYTES_20 9b789ab8eba7bd5b44a13ef1b16da60a19cb304a
- address
- bc1qnduf4w8t5774k39p8mcmzmdxpgvukvz2555sc6